Which of the following is NOT a part of the setting? 

A. Time
B. Location
C. Mood
D. Sequence

1.       The answer is d. sequence
because settings refer to the time and location where the event takes place.
Mood can also be added to make the settings more connecting to the audience while sequence refers to the series of event that falls under the plot structure.
Time gives the current time of the event of the story, location is where the story happened or took place and mood is the emotion or feelings of an actor or actress in the certain settings given.
